WARNEFORD SCHOLARSHIPS 681 Write out the duty towards our neighbour showing what part of it is general and what part belongs to each Commandment in particular What do we mean by "loving my neighbour as myself Show how the Lord's Prayer bears on the mystery of Prayer and on its proper tone and subjects What is the derivation and original meaning of the word Sacrament" Give and explain the definition of it in the Catechism Quote any passages of Holy Scripture which declare the authority and the blessings of the two great Sacraments Illustrate from the Baptismal and Communion Services the description of the conditions and the benefits of both Sacraments as given in the Catechism Show how the two stories interwoven in Shakspeare's King Lear illustrate each other By what writers besides Shakspeare is the story of King Lear told With what differences in the incidents Describe the characters of Edmund Kent Cordelia Give the substance of the scene in The heath before hovel Quote and explain the lines about Withold What allusions occur in this play to Astrology Monopo- lies Bedlam beggars Explain And pat he comes like the catastrophe of the Old Comedy δ do profess to be no less than seem to fear judgment to fight when cannot choose and to eat no fish Lend less than thou owest Eide more than thou goest Set less than thou throwest
